  • The manufacturing lobby group, Make UK, and the Trades Union Congress are urging the government to address the crippling high electricity prices that threaten the UK’s industrial sector. With UK companies facing the highest electricity costs in the G7, the call for relief comes at a time when the cabinet is preoccup…
  • Without a proper strategy to cut energy costs, the risk of further industrial closures looms large.
  • The UK is experiencing a critical moment in its industrial history, with high energy costs acting as a barrier to competitiveness and growth. The ongoing debates within the government regarding defense spending further complicate the situation, as immediate financial relief for manufacturers may not be prioritized.
  • The current energy pricing crisis poses a significant threat to the UK's manufacturing sector, highlighting the urgent need for government intervention. The disparity in electricity costs compared to other G7 nations raises questions about the competitiveness of UK businesses.
